$20-$40-$60 Sale at Bonville ReStore to Celebrate World Habitat Day

nathan by nathan
September 25, 2018
in News
Reading Time: 1 min read

Cornwall, ON, September 24, 2018: Habitat for Humanity Cornwall & The Counties is re-opening the Bonville ReStore once again for a special clear out event from Monday, October 1st to Friday, October 5th.

During this week of great deals, customers can help Habitat Cornwall celebrate World Habitat Day. Shoppers at the Bonville ReStore can fill their car for only $20, a truck load will cost $40 and a trailer load will cost $60. Please remember this sale is cash only. Some restrictions may apply to sizing of vehicles and trailers. The Bonville ReStore still has a wide selection of product available including furniture, tiles, doors, hardware, housewares, and more. Certain items will be excluded from this sale but will still be listed for great prices. All sales will be final. World Habitat Day is celebrated on the first Monday of October every year to acknowledge the need for safe, affordable housing in communities across the world. The day was first observed in 1986, with each year taking on a new theme to bring attention to the mandate to promote sustainable development policies that ensure adequate shelter for all.
